Role and Responsibilities
Summary
Responsible for maintaining the Software Media Library, delivering software media containing the project’s software releases, generating software media, tracking Government Reproduction Rights on COTS documentation, as well as preparing status accounting records and reports. The CM Coordinator is also responsible for maintaining the integrity of the library and its contents.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
• Log incoming software, documentation and software licenses and maintain an inventory of the Software Media Library.
• Generate CDs and DVDs for the Software Media Library and deliver to CAE customers.
• Prepare status accounting reports.
• Prepare deliveries of the Project software and COTS software and documentation to CAE customers.
• Perform internal audits of the Software Media Library and support QA audits.
• Prepare Microsoft Word linked tables for CDRL deliverables.
• Support Physical Configuration Audits (PCA) for the projects
• Update internal work procedures.
